“Outlander” by Diana Gabaldon 

One of the most popular examples of Highlander romance is the “Outlander” series by Diana Gabaldon. This series has captured the hearts of readers around the world and has even been adapted into a successful TV series. The first book in the series tells the story of Claire Randall, a woman from 1945 who is transported back to 1743 Scotland.

She finds herself torn between her 18th-century husband, Jamie Fraser, and her 20th-century husband, Frank Randall. This epic romance has everything you could want in a Highlander romance novel, including adventure, danger, and of course, plenty of passion.

“The Bride” by Julie Garwood 

“The Bride” by Julie Garwood is another classic Highlander romance novel that tells the story of Jamie, the laird of the MacKinnon clan, and his arranged marriage to Lady Brenna, a beautiful Englishwoman. Although Jamie and Brenna come from different cultures, they must learn to navigate their differences and fall in love amidst the danger and intrigue of the Scottish Highlands.

Garwood is a master of the genre and has written several other Highlander romance novels, including “Ransom” and “The Secret.” Her books are filled with adventure, humor, and passion, making them perfect for readers looking for a thrilling and steamy romance.

“The Secret” by Julie Garwood 

“The Secret” by Julie Garwood is another classic Highlander romance novel that tells the story of Judith, a beautiful Englishwoman who is kidnapped by the Scottish warrior, Iain Maitland. Iain hopes to use Judith as leverage against her uncle, but they fall in love as they journey through the Scottish Highlands together.

The book is filled with adventure, danger, and love that transcends cultural differences. Garwood’s writing is engaging and vivid, and readers will be swept away by the lush landscapes and passionate love story.

“Lady of the Glen” by Jennifer Roberson

“Lady of the Glen” by Jennifer Roberson tells the story of Catriona Campbell and Alasdair Og MacDonald’s clans who have been feuding with each other for centuries. But generations of bad blood don’t change the feelings the two young people instantly have for each other. Catriona and Alasdair believe their love is fate—but the bloody intentions of King William III, and the winds of rebellion, put their unlikely union in mortal peril.

The book is set in 17th-century Scotland and vividly brings the brutality and beauty of the time to life. Catriona and Alasdair’s love is forbidden as their families are sworn enemies. However, they believe that their love is fate and are willing to risk everything to be together.

The story is filled with political intrigue, danger, and adventure. “Lady of the Glen” is a well-written historical romance that is sure to captivate readers who love stories set in the Scottish Highlands.
